Will Robinson play Saturday?
By Scott Wright
As you saw in today’s OSU football notebook, Mike Gundy is thinking about some different ways to create separation between Brandon Weeden and Alex Cate in their backup QB battle.
He mentioned the possibility of holding Robinson out of Saturday’s scrimmage. But that isn’t all about Weeden and Cate.
“Zac doesn’t really need to prove anything. We know where we’re at with him,” Gundy said. “One thing that Zac does is he fatigues himself, because he goes hard all the time, runs all the time.”
Gundy also talked Thursday about how pleased he has been through the first week of fall camp.
“I really like where we’re at with the team,” he said. “I think we’re in good shape. We don’t have a lot of fat on the team. Guys are coming together. We have good chemistry. Other than (running back Keith) Toston, we’ve stayed healthy. We haven’t had anybody else that has gotten injured since we started.
“We’re in good shape. We just have to keep practicing hard and get ready for the scrimmage Saturday and just let guys go out and play.”
The scrimmage begins at 5 p.m. inside Boone Pickens Stadium and is open to the public.
